Yeah the DDS thing makes no sense. What makes them so hard to paint is the somewhat incomprehensible way the stuff is scattered around. You can do about 85-90% without too much trouble and then you spend what seems to be half your life trying to find the odd fixture here or there that seems to be placed about totally randomly sometimes with things that are connected on a totally different page.
